Yiddish: Things Your Bubbe and Zayde Never Taught You

Hosted By: Marlene Meyerson JCC Manhattan

With Jeffrey B. Weinstock.

If you’ve heard any of the myths about Yiddish (it’s a dying language; it’s only spoken by old Jews) and want to separate fact from fiction, join us for this lighthearted, informative lecture on the history of the language, how Yiddish expressions reflect a Jewish worldview, and how Jews incorporated their wanderings into the language and Yiddish culture.
